A Showing That Led to a Calling

A routine real estate showing unexpectedly changed the trajectory of REALTOR® Martha M. Gonzalez’s career and ignited a profound personal calling. While working with a client, she learned of the client's adult son, a young man with disabilities who faced significant barriers to finding meaningful employment and community engagement. This heartfelt story resonated deeply with Gonzalez, moving her beyond her real estate practice and into action.

Determined to make a difference, Gonzalez founded a nonprofit initiative dedicated to empowering young adults with disabilities. Her program focuses on developing essential job skills through tailored training, hands-on workshops, and partnerships with local businesses. The core mission extends far beyond mere employment, aiming to cultivate joy, purpose, and greater independence in the lives of its participants.

Gonzalez’s work now bridges two worlds: helping families find homes while also helping a vulnerable population build fulfilling lives. She emphasizes the unique talents and perspectives these individuals bring to the workforce, advocating for inclusive opportunities. Her journey from that fateful showing to nonprofit founder underscores how personal connection can fuel community transformation, proving that a single conversation can indeed inspire a movement dedicated to dignity and purpose for all.
